Lazio coach Edy Reja believes he got his tactics correct as the Biancocelesti secured a late 3-3 draw with Torino on Saturday.

Lazio squandered the lead on two occasions and seemed to have thrown the match away when Ciro Immobile scored with two minutes remaining but Antonio Candreva’s goal with the last kick of the match earned a single point for the home side.

“We’re still alive in the hunt for Europe,”Reja told Sky Sport Italia.

“Unfortunately, the game ended up getting away from us against a very well organised Torino side.

“With more attention in the future we can avoid such mistakes.

“We may be just out of sixth place with two teams in front of us but we needed to win today.’’

’The change to bring in Keita? I had to bring balance to the team and that is why Pereirinha missed out.

“As for Felipe Anderson he does not do the defensive tracking back and I needed the defence.’’
